Be Sympathetic Regarding Fee Payment, Consider Alternative Options: UGC To Colleges

The University Grants Commission (UGC) has asked the colleges to be sympathetic regarding the fee payment. The authority received several complaints from students and parents that many higher education institutions are demanding for ‘immediate payment of fee’.

In concern of the situation, UGC asked the colleges to be sympathetic and if feasible, to consider alternative options of payment till the situation turns back to normal. UGC also asked colleges to “consider individual requests from students, received if any, concerning payment of fee, in a considerate manner, keeping in view the present COVID-I9 pandemic.

Earlier, the All India Council For Technical Education (AICTE) had asked colleges not to hike fee for the next academic session. It had also directed the institutes under its preview to pay salries to teachers on time.

The Human Resource and Development (HRD) Minister too had asked IITs, NITs and IIITs not to hike their tution fees.
